The product shown in the images is a Medwelt 7F-5B model oxygen concentrator used to provide respiratory support. On the front of the device, the Medwelt brand logo, written in white letters on a red background, and the 7F-5B model code immediately below it are clearly visible. Upon examining the device’s overall craftsmanship, logo print quality, and panel layout, it is understood to be an original product. Oxygen concentrators are medical devices that take in ambient air, separate nitrogen from it, and produce high-concentration oxygen for patient use.
The device is covered with a transparent packaging film to protect it from external factors. This indicates that the product has either never been used or has been used very little and carefully stored. As far as can be understood from the images, there are no scratches, cracks, dents, stains, or color fading on the device’s white plastic casing. The device is physically in new and flawless condition.
The mechanical and electronic components of the device have been carefully examined, and no issues have been found.
The data on the device’s screen provides important information about its usage status. The value “00019” seen under the “COUNTS (hours)” heading indicates that the device has only been used for a total of 19 hours. This is a very low usage time for an oxygen concentrator and confirms that the device is nearly new. The “TIMING (minutes)” section is used to set the session duration, and no adjusted value is shown in the image.
The standard accessories belonging to the device are visible in the images.
Apart from these accessories, additional parts such as an oxygen cannula or mask are not included in the images.
The labels and texts in the images have been examined. No detailed technical label (containing serial number, manufacturing year, etc.) other than brand and model information is visible on the device.
This analysis reveals that the Medwelt 7F-5B oxygen concentrator is a nearly unused, new-condition device. Its protective packaging, a total operating time of only 19 hours, and the absence of any physical deformation are proof of the device being in excellent condition. Both its mechanical and electronic components are visually flawless. No negative conditions (such as rust, crushed cables, wear and tear, etc.) indicating a known or potential fault risk for the device have been observed in the images.
